Job Description:

Join us as an “AVP-Financial Control" at Barclays, where you will be involved in preparation and financial statements, and accounting records in accordance with the relevant accounting standards. You’ll spearhead the evolution of our digital landscape, driving innovation and excellence. You'll harness cutting-edge technology to revolutionise our digital offerings, ensuring unapparelled customer experiences.

Job Responsibility:

  • Management of the preparation and presentation of accurate and timely financial statements, and other accounting records in accordance with the relevant accounting standards, rules and regulations
  • Support in identification, assessment, and mitigation of financial risks, and report on these financial risks to senior colleagues
  • Development and maintenance of a robust system of internal controls to safeguard assets, ensure that there is no fraudulent misreporting, and ensure the accuracy of financial data, including regular assessment of the effectiveness of internal controls addressing any weaknesses or gaps
  • Development and implementation of up-to-date financial policies and procedures to ensure consistent and effective financial practices across the organisation
  • Management of the selection, implementation, and maintenance of financial systems and software applications, including collaboration with IT colleagues to integrate financial systems with other enterprise systems
  • Preparation and submission of statutory and regulatory reports to authorities, and provision of support to other departments in their preparation and review of regulatory reports
  • Coordination with external auditors and regulatory authorities in support of audits and examinations

Requirements:

  • Qualified Accountant – CA
  • Strong academic background – 1st class honours, minimum bachelor degree from a reputable institution
  • Prior experience, if any in a month-end or quarter-end focused reporting role or control environment based or finance automation skillset based
  • Strong excel skills

Nice to have:

  • Good stakeholder engagement skills and understanding & executing their requirements / expectations
  • Enthusiastic, motivated, self-starter, pro-active and a team player
  • Knowledge and understanding of the key accounting principles under IFRS
  • Understanding Banking environment
  • Strong interpersonal skills and excellent communicator
